A fire broke out in a 3-storey residential apartment in Kocaeli, Turkey. The roof of the building was covered in flames. Firefighters and health crew were dispatched to the scene. The fire was put out after one hour of extinguishing efforts. No casualties were reported as the building was evacuated, authorities said. The cause of the fire is not known.
